The GW Instek GSM-20H10GP is a precision Source Measure Unit (SMU) that provides highly stable DC and instrument-quality 6½-digit multimeter measurements. During operation, it can be used as a voltage source, current source, voltmeter, ammeter and ohmmeter. Thus, the GSM-20H10GP is ideal for component property assessment and production testing applications, including nanomaterials and components, semiconductor architecture, organic materials, high-efficiency lighting, passive components and material property analysis, etc.
The GSM-20H10GP offers four-quadrant operation of ±210V / ±1.05A / 22W. The first and third quadrants work as power supplies to power the load. The second and fourth quadrants act as a load and consume power internally. Voltage, current and resistance value can be measured during the operation of the power supply or load function with an accuracy of 0.012% and a resolution of 1 μV / 10 pA / 10 μΩ.
Regarding the sampling rate, the GSM-20H10GP supports a sampling rate of up to 50k points/second, with which the characteristics of the DUT can be analyzed precisely. With the large 4.3-inch screen, all measurement settings, parameters and results can be fully displayed on the screen. The SDM (Source Delay Measure) function delays the sampling when the signal changes to prevent the unstable signal from being caught and causing misjudgment. There are four built-in sequence output modes (Stair, Log, SRC-MEM, Custom) that can output up to 2500 points of sequence variations.
The GW Instek GSM-20H10GP features Over Voltage (OVP) and Over Temperature (OTP) protection. The SMU supports standard SCPI commands and offers RS-232, USBTMC, LAN and a GPIB interface.
